    You can also use just plain olive oil on your hair. Heat it up (not too hot) and spread on hair, I think it's supposed to be dry hair. Heat a towel in the microwave and wrap it around your head and leave in for 20-30 minutes. Then wash and condition as usual.
    You can also buy a leave in conditioner.

    Jeanne, I know my cousin always uses a shampoo in the summer that's called "Swim" or something like that (I'll double check with her) that's meant to help combat what chlorine has done to your hair. I have naturally dry, coarse hair, so summer makes it a lot worse - I recently started using a product from the Frizz-Ease line called "Night Repair"...I love this stuff! You can use it all over, but I only use it on my ends. You put it on before you go to bed. Your hair will feel a little damp for a few minutes but then it just feels really soft. You sleep with it in and it does not leave any residue on your pillow or sheets. The next morning when you wash your hair, your hair feels amazing! (You don't have to wash it out the next day which is fine too. If I don't wash it out, my hair is very soft - night and day from how it usually is). If you google the product, you can read all the reviews on it. The only bummer is that it's a small bottle and it's not cheap (though, you can often find it on sale.) I also use a leave in conditioner spray by Frizz Ease that I like too. The main thing to remember with summer and swimming is to only wash your hair when you have to (after coming out of the pool, etc.) but the more you wash, the more it will dry out.
